7(1)A person under the age of 21 shall not be eligible for appointment as a member of the Authority.E+W+S
(2)A person shall not be eligible for appointment as a member of the Authority while he—
(a)is an officer or employee of the Authority,
(b)is a constable,
[F1(c)a member of a police and crime commissioner's staff (within the meaning of Part 1 of the Police Reform and Social Responsibility Act 2011),
(ca)a member of the staff of the Mayor's Office for Policing and Crime (within the meaning of that Part of that Act),
(cb)a member of the civilian staff of a police force, including the metropolitan police force, (within the meaning of that Part of that Act), or]
[F2(d)is an employee of the Scottish Police Authority.]
(3)A person shall not be eligible for appointment as a member of the Authority if he is the subject of—
(a)a bankruptcy restrictions order [F3or an interim bankruptcy restrictions order, or a debt relief restrictions order or interim debt relief restrictions order under Schedule 4ZB of the Insolvency Act 1986],
(b)a disqualification order under the Company Directors Disqualification Act 1986 (c. 46) or under [F4the Company Directors Disqualification (Northern Ireland) Order 2002], or
(c)an order under section 429(2)(b) of the Insolvency Act 1986 (c. 45) (disability imposed on revoking administration order under County Courts Act 1984).
(4)A person shall not be eligible for appointment as a member of the Authority if his estate has been sequestrated in Scotland or if, under Scots law, he has made a composition or arrangement with, or granted a trust deed for, his creditors.
(5)If a person is convicted of an offence for which he is sentenced to imprisonment for a term of at least three months, he shall not be eligible for appointment as a member of the Authority during the period of five years beginning with the date of the conviction.
